Introduction About 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ET
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is a combination of Gabapentin and Nortriptyline. It belongs to the group of medicines called anticonvulsants and antidepressants respectively. It is commonly used to manage nerve pain (neuropathic pain) caused by nerve damage or nerve dysfunction.
Gabapentin works by calming overactive nerve cells and reducing the pain signals sent to the brain. Nortriptyline helps balance certain natural chemical messengers in the brain, supporting the body’s ability to control nerve-related pain.
This medicine should be used with caution in people with kidney, heart, or liver problems, those with a history of mood disorders, and in adults aged 65 years and above. Inform your doctor before taking this medicine.
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is not recommended for use in pregnant or breastfeeding women unless advised by a doctor. It is also not recommended for use in children below 6 years of age.
The most common side effects include. Consult your doctor if any of these side effects persist or worsen. sleepiness, dizziness, dry mouth, blurred vision, and constipation

How 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ET Works
Dual Mechanism of Gabapentin and Nortriptyline
Gabapentin and Nortriptyline work through two different but complementary pathways to help manage neuropathic pain. Gabapentin stabilizes abnormal electrical activity in nerves, while Nortriptyline enhances natural pain-modulating neurotransmitters in the brain. This combined approach supports more comprehensive nerve pain management under medical supervision.
Role of Gabapentin in Reducing Nerve Hypersensitivity
By limiting excessive neurotransmitter release, Gabapentin helps decrease heightened nerve responsiveness often seen in neuropathic conditions, supporting improved symptom control.
Nortriptyline’s Role in Central Pain Modulation
By strengthening the brain’s natural pain-suppressing systems, Nortriptyline may help reduce the intensity and persistence of chronic nerve pain signals.
Impact on Brain–Spinal Cord Communication
The combination supports balanced signaling between peripheral nerves, the spinal cord, and higher brain centers. This may help reduce exaggerated pain responses associated with nerve injury or dysfunction.

Warning & Precautions
Pregnancy
ContraindicatedACEGABA NT 100 TABLET taken during pregnancy may increase the risk of birth defects in the baby. Therefore, this medicine is not recommended during pregnancy. Always consult your doctor before taking this medicine.
Breastfeeding
ContraindicatedACEGABA NT 100 TABLET passes into breast milk, and its effects on the baby are not known. Therefore, 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is not recommended while breastfeeding. Always consult your doctor before taking this medicine.
Driving and Using Machines
Use with CautionACEGABA NT 100 TABLET may cause drowsiness, dizziness, or reduced alertness. Do not drive or operate machinery if you feel unwell after taking this medicine. Always consult your doctor if you experience such symptoms.
Kidney
Use with CautionAC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is mainly removed by the kidneys, so side effects may be higher in patients with kidney problems. Use with caution in kidney-impaired patients and adjust the dose as advised by your doctor. Always consult your doctor before use.
Liver
ContraindicatedAC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is not recommended for patients with severe liver disease. You should consult your doctor before taking this medicine.
Allergy
ContraindicatedDo not take 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ET if you are allergic to gabapentin, nortriptyline, or any other ingredient in the medicine.
Seek immediate medical attention if you notice signs of an allergic reaction, such as rash, itching, swelling, or difficulty breathing.
Heart Disease
ContraindicatedAC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is not recommended for patients who have had a recent heart attack, any heart block, or irregular heart rhythms (arrhythmias). Always consult your doctor before taking this medicine if you have any heart problems..
Use In Pediatrics
ContraindicatedACEGABA NT 100 TABLET is not recommended for children and adolescents (under 18 years of age). Always consult your pediatrician before using this medicine.
Use In Geriatrics
Use with CautionACEGABA NT 100 TABLET should be used with caution in elderly patients. Consult your doctor before using this medicine.

Drug - Drug interaction
1)Painkillers (e.g., naproxen, hydrocodone, morphine)
- Interaction: May increase gabapentin levels in the blood.
- Effects: Could increase dizziness, drowsiness, or other side effects.
- Management: Inform your doctor if side effects occur. Dose adjustment may be needed.
2)Cimetidine or Probenecid
- Interaction: May affect how gabapentin and nortriptyline are removed from the body.
- Effects: Could increase medicine levels, causing more side effects.
- Management: Doctor may monitor you and adjust the dose.
3)Antacids containing aluminium or magnesium
- Interaction: May reduce gabapentin absorption.
- Effects: May make the medicine less effective.
- Management: Take gabapentin at least 2 hours after antacids.
4)Norethindrone (oral contraceptive)
- Interaction: Gabapentin may increase norethindrone levels.
- Effects: Could affect hormone levels.
- Management: Consult your doctor for monitoring.
5)Other anticholinergic or sympathomimetic drugs (e.g., atropine, ephedrine)
- Interaction: Requires careful monitoring.
- Effects: May increase risk of side effects like dizziness or rapid heartbeat.
- Management: Dose adjustments may be needed.
6)Reserpine
- Interaction: May cause unusual stimulating effects in some patients.
- Effects: Could cause restlessness or changes in mood.
- Management: Inform your doctor if symptoms occur.
7)Diabetes medicines
- Interaction: Gabapentin or nortriptyline may affect blood sugar.
- Effects: Could cause low or high blood sugar.
- Management: Monitor blood sugar closely; adjust medications as advised.
8)SSRIs (e.g., fluoxetine, sertraline, paroxetine)
- Interaction: May require lower doses of nortriptyline.
- Effects: Could increase side effects like dizziness, drowsiness, or nausea.
- Management: Doctor may adjust the dose.
9)Other antiepileptic drugs (e.g., phenytoin, carbamazepine, valproic acid, phenobarbitone)
- Interaction: Gabapentin does not significantly affect their metabolism.
- Effects: Usually no major interaction.
- Management: Monitor as advised by your doctor.

Why Are Nerve-Related Symptoms Different from Other Types of Pain, and How Can ACEGABA NT 100 TABLET Help?
Not all pain feels the same. Nerve-related pain, also called neuropathic pain, is different from regular muscle or joint pain. It may present as:
- Burning or tingling sensations
- Numbness
- Electric shock-like pain
- Stabbing or shooting pain
This type of pain occurs due to damage or dysfunction of nerves, which can happen in conditions such as diabetes, infections, injuries, or chronic nerve disorders.
Many people may mistake nerve pain for general body pain, which can delay proper diagnosis and treatment. Early identification of nerve-related symptoms helps in better symptom management and improves quality of life.
